Method for detecting switching of magnetic armature in electronic brakes, involves magnetic armature whose magnetic coil is subjected to electrical voltage and which evaluates direction of flow of electric current

摘要

The method involves a magnetic armature whose magnetic coil is subjected to electrical voltage and the magnetic coil evaluates the direction of flow of the electric current. The magnetic coil is subjected to an increased starting voltage during the first time interval and a lower maintenance voltage during the second time interval. The armature is switched from the starting voltage to the maintenance voltage if the current flow drops below a given value within a given length of time. An independent claim is also included for the switching arrangement.
